Gavli waterfall and the
Bird Sanctuary in Ghansoli also known as Ghansoli waterfall, Navi Mumbai, offer a serene escape amidst the urban
hustle and bustle. Gavli waterfall is a picturesque spot located in the Taloja
hills near Kharghar, offering a refreshing sight during the monsoon season when
the water flow is at its peak. The surrounding greenery adds to the charm of
this natural wonder.
The Bird Sanctuary in Ghansoli is a haven for birdwatchers and nature enthusiasts. It provides a habitat for various bird species, making it a delightful spot for bird watching and photography. Visitors can observe a diverse range of avian species in their natural habitat, offering a peaceful retreat away from the city noise.
Both these locations offer a break from the city life and a chance to connect with nature, making them popular destinations for locals and tourists alike.
By Train:
1. Take a local train (Harbor Line) towards Vashi or Panvel.
2. Get off at Ghansoli railway station.
3. From Ghansoli station, you can either hire a local taxi or an auto-rickshaw to reach Gavli waterfall and the Bird Sanctuary.
4. Alternatively, you can take a bus from Ghansoli station that goes towards Taloja or Kharghar and get off at the nearest stop to the waterfall and Bird Sanctuary. From there, you may need to walk a short about 15 mins distance.
Best time to Visit: July to September (Best During Monsoons)
Please wear Good Grip shoes if you are Trekking up the Waterfall as the Stones might be a little Slippery during Monsoons, Carry a pair of Clothes, Ample Drinking Water and Some Food.
Food: Restaurants & Food stalls Available Near Railway Station.
How to reach Gavli waterfall and the Bird Sanctuary in Ghansoli, Navi Mumbai from Mumbai city, you can follow these directions:
By Car/Bike :
1. Take the Eastern Express Highway (NH 48) towards Thane.
2. Continue on the Eastern Express Highway until you reach the Ghansoli exit.
3. Take the exit and merge onto Thane-Belapur Road.
4. Follow Thane-Belapur Road until you reach Ghansoli.
5. Once in Ghansoli, you can ask for directions to the Gavli waterfall and Bird Sanctuary, as they are local attractions and should be easily accessible from the main road.
How to reach Gavli waterfall and the Bird Sanctuary in Ghansoli, Navi Mumbai from Pune city, you can follow these directions:
By Car/ Bike:
1. Take the Mumbai-Pune Expressway (Mumbai Pune Highway) from Pune.
2. Continue on the Mumbai-Pune Expressway until you reach the Khalapur Toll Plaza.
3. After crossing the toll plaza, continue on the expressway towards Mumbai.
4. Take the exit towards Khopoli and Panvel onto the Mumbai-Pune Expressway.
5. Continue on the expressway until you reach Panvel.
6. From Panvel, take the Sion-Panvel Expressway towards Navi Mumbai.
7. Continue on the Sion-Panvel Expressway until you reach Ghansoli.
8. Once in Ghansoli, you can ask for directions to the Gavli waterfall and Bird Sanctuary, as they are local attractions and should be easily accessible from the main road.
By Public Transportation:
1. Take a bus or train from Pune to Mumbai.
2. From Mumbai, you can follow the directions mentioned earlier to reach Ghansoli using public transportation.
It's advisable to check the local transportation options and schedules before planning your trip to ensure a smooth journey. Additionally, since these locations are natural attractions, it's a good idea to confirm their accessibility during the monsoon season when the waterfall is at its best.
